The Pelaco Brothers (sometimes seen as The Pelaco Bros.) were an Australian rockabilly band formed in 1974 with Joe Camilleri on saxophone and vocals Stephen Cummings on lead vocals Peter Lillie on guitar and vocals Johnny Topper on bass guitar Karl Wolfe (Sharks) on drums and Chris Worrall on guitar. Later members included Ed Bates on guitar and Peter Martin on slide guitar.
